Choosing a niche is the first step in starting a blog. Your niche is the topic or theme of your blog, and it's essential to choose something you're passionate about. Consider what you enjoy talking about, what you're knowledgeable about, and what problems you can help solve for your readers. For example, if you love cooking, you could start a food blog and share recipes, cooking tips, and restaurant reviews. 
Once you've chosen your niche, it's time to select a blogging platform. There are many platforms to choose from, including WordPress, Blogger, and Medium. Consider the ease of use, customization options, and integrations with social media and other tools. For example, WordPress is a popular choice among bloggers due to its flexibility and large community of users. 
Registering a domain name is an essential step in starting a blog. Your domain name is the web address of your blog, and it's how readers will find you online. Choose a domain name that's easy to remember, relevant to your niche, and available. You can register your domain name through a registrar such as GoDaddy or Namecheap. For example, if your blog is about cooking, you could register a domain name like "mycookingblog.com".
Web hosting is where your blog will live online. There are many web hosting options available, including shared hosting, VPS hosting, and dedicated hosting. Consider the storage space, bandwidth, and customer support when choosing a web host. For example, Bluehost is a popular choice among bloggers due to its reliability and 24/7 customer support. 
Once you've set up your web hosting, it's time to install a theme for your blog. A theme is the design and layout of your blog, and it's essential to choose something that's visually appealing and easy to navigate. There are many free and paid themes available, depending on your blogging platform. For example, WordPress has a large collection of free and paid themes that you can install with just a few clicks. 
Creating engaging content is the heart of blogging. Your blog posts should be informative, entertaining, and relevant to your niche. Consider the tone, style, and format of your content, and make sure it's optimized for search engines. For example, you could write a tutorial, share a personal story, or review a product. 
Promoting your blog is essential to getting readers and building a community. Consider social media, email marketing, and guest blogging as ways to promote your blog. For example, you could share your blog posts on Facebook, Twitter, and Instagram, or collaborate with other bloggers in your niche. 
Finally, it's essential to analyze your blog's performance to see what's working and what's not. Consider using analytics tools such as Google Analytics to track your traffic, engagement, and conversion rates. For example, you could use analytics to see which blog posts are most popular, which social media channels are driving the most traffic, and which keywords are ranking highest in search engines.
